Description of the issue:
Opening a youtube page autoplays the video.
I have manually selected ‘block’ in the autoplay section of the ‘lock’ button to the immediate left of the URL in the browser bar.
I have added youtube to the block list in settings->preferences
Note that the block functions once. After loading a youtube page (either playing a video or not), the block is no longer enforced on future page loads.
**Steps to Reproduce (add as many as necessary):
- Set block
- Visit any youtube.com video
- Play it or don’t
- Visit new youtube.com video
- Video autoplays
Actual Result (gifs and screenshots are welcome!):
Youtube.com bypasses autoplay block
Expected result:
Youtube.com videos should require me to click the play button in the frame
Reproduces how often:
Every time
